The Organisation
  
ChildFund Australia works in partnership with children and their communities to create lasting and meaningful change by supporting long-term community development. ChildFund manages and implements programs in Cambodia, Laos, Myanmar, Papua New Guinea, Timor-Leste and Vietnam and works in partnership to deliver programs in countries throughout Asia, Africa and the Americas.
  
Globally the ChildFund Alliance assists more than 13 million children and families in over 60 countries.
